Understanding the MVC Architecture:

 

The Model-View-Controller (MVC) is a software architectural pattern that divides an application into three interconnected components: Model, View, and Controller. Each component has distinct responsibilities, fostering modularity and maintainability in web development.

 

1. Model:

The Model represents the application's data and business logic. It deals with data retrieval from databases, data manipulation, and validation. The primary objective of the Model is to interact with the database and provide the necessary data to the Controller for processing.

 

In CodeIgniter, the Model is responsible for querying the database, performing data manipulation, and returning results to the Controller. The Model classes in CodeIgniter are often used to encapsulate database operations and offer an interface for data access and manipulation.

 

2. View:

The View component handles the presentation layer of the application, responsible for displaying data to users. It deals with the HTML, CSS, and user interface elements, effectively separating the user interface from the application's logic.

 

In CodeIgniter, Views are responsible for rendering data and presenting it to the end-users. They are usually in the form of PHP files that contain HTML, CSS, and embedded PHP code to display dynamic data provided by the Controller.

 

3. Controller:

The Controller acts as an intermediary between the Model and the View. It receives user input, processes the data, and determines which View to render based on the user's request. The Controller is responsible for the application's flow and logic.

 

In CodeIgniter, the Controller handles the HTTP requests from users, interacts with the Model to fetch necessary data, and passes that data to the appropriate View for presentation.

 

Benefits of CodeIgniter's MVC Architecture:

 

1. Code Organization and Reusability:

The MVC architecture of CodeIgniter encourages developers to organize their code in a structured manner. The separation of concerns allows developers to modify and update specific components without affecting others. This modularity leads to code reusability and easier maintenance of the application.

 

2. Scalability and Collaboration:

CodeIgniter's MVC pattern promotes scalability and collaboration among development teams. As the application grows, multiple developers can work simultaneously on different components, enhancing development speed and efficiency.

 

3. Improved Testing and Debugging:

The separation of concerns in MVC allows for better testing and debugging. Each component's functionalities can be independently tested, ensuring a higher level of code quality and reducing the chances of introducing bugs.

 

4. Enhanced Security:

With the Model-View-Controller pattern, CodeIgniter promotes a clear distinction between the presentation layer and business logic. This separation reduces the risk of security vulnerabilities and improves overall application security.
